Channel catfish are Oklahoma's most popular game fish, thriving in diverse water conditions from flowing rivers to quiet lake coves. These adaptable fish feed actively throughout the year, making them excellent targets for guided fishing trips. - Prefer areas with current breaks and structure. - Feed most actively during low-light periods. - Respond well to both natural and prepared baits.

Mannford's waters offer excellent channel catfish opportunities year-round, with fish averaging 2-5 pounds and occasional trophy specimens exceeding 20 inches. The area's diverse structure includes submerged timber, creek channels, and shallow flats that hold feeding catfish throughout different seasons. Channel catfish thrive in Mannford's diverse aquatic habitat, utilizing both shallow feeding areas and deeper channel structures throughout their daily feeding cycles. These adaptable fish respond well to various bait presentations, from traditional stink baits to fresh cut bait, depending on water temperature and seasonal conditions.
